Opener Repair
Most opener repair calls we get from Aptos trace back to salt corrosion. The chain-drive openers in homes within a quarter-mile of Monterey Bay — especially along the Rio Del Mar and Seacliff corridors — develop rusted chains and pitted sprockets in 3-5 years, not the decade manufacturers estimate for inland climates. The result is jerky movement, stripped gears, and motors that overheat from the strain. We don’t just swap the chain. We inspect the full drive system, replace corroded hardware with coated or stainless alternatives where appropriate, and adjust the rail alignment to compensate for any frame settling. Typical opener repair in Aptos: $120–$320.

Opener Installation
New opener installation in Aptos demands more than picking a horsepower rating. The post-Loma Prieta emergency repairs left many garage door frames with non-standard header heights and out-of-plumb openings that complicate modern opener installations. We’ve walked into Aptos Village homes where the rough opening was rebuilt in 1990 with a header two inches low, forcing a custom solution. Brian measures twice, builds adapters when needed, and installs openers that fit the actual door — not the theoretical one. Belt-drive and jackshaft options work well for the low-clearance cottages common here. Typical installation: $250–$550.

Smart Opener Upgrade
Aptos homeowners want smart features — phone control, package delivery alerts, integration with home security. But hillside homes above the Forest of Nisene Marks often have concrete walls and spotty Wi-Fi that frustrate standard smart opener setups. We spec openers with stronger radio modules, recommend mesh network extenders where needed, and test the full signal path before we leave. For the 1960s cottages with limited headroom, we favor wall-mounted jackshaft smart openers that free up ceiling space while delivering full app control. Battery Backup
PG&E PSPS events and winter storms rolling off Monterey Bay knock power out in Aptos with little warning. A battery backup opener keeps your door operational when the grid drops. We install battery backup systems as standard on new openers and retrofit compatible units to many existing installations. In a fire-prone hillside zone or a flood-prone beach area, that backup isn’t a luxury — it’s evacuation access. We size the battery to your door weight and cycle frequency, not a generic spec sheet.

Common Garage Door Opener Problems We See in Aptos Homes
- Salt-fog corrosion of chains and sprockets. The nightly marine layer deposits chloride on bare steel, accelerating rust that causes jerky operation and premature chain failure. We see this first in Rio Del Mar and Seacliff homes closest to the water, often within 3-5 years of installation.
- Opener rail binding from post-quake frame settling. The Loma Prieta repairs left many Aptos garage frames slightly out of plumb. Over years, door panels rack out of square, the opener rail twists, and the trolley jams or the safety sensors misalign. This isn’t an opener problem alone — it’s a framing condition we diagnose and correct.
- Steep driveway lateral loads straining trolley systems. Hillside homes near the Forest of Nisene Marks have driveways that angle sharply, creating side loads on the door that transfer stress to the opener trolley and limit switches. Standard openers installed without this compensation fail early.
- Smart opener connectivity failures in concrete garages. The thick concrete walls and hillside terrain of upper Aptos block Wi-Fi signals, leaving homeowners with app-controlled openers that won’t respond. We solve this with signal-strength testing and hardware recommendations, not just blaming your router.

What moves you within these ranges? The opener brand and horsepower, whether your existing wiring and safety sensors are reusable, and whether we need to address framing or electrical issues before mounting. A straightforward belt-drive swap in a standard Aptos garage with good headroom sits at the lower end. A low-clearance cottage requiring header modification, new wiring, and a battery backup smart opener pushes toward the upper bound.
